My career has taken me from magazines and styling to art curation and textile projects in Hong Kong and Australia. Along the way, I’ve built an extensive network across fashion, art, interiors, and design, which allows me to collaborate with artists, gallery owners, and event teams on unique projects.
I believe in sustainable fashion and a slow, thoughtful approach to design. Wherever possible, I work with textile remnants and deadstock fabrics that would otherwise go to landfill, reimagining them into something beautiful and lasting.
by ingrid is also a space to share my passions: vintage designer finds, re-worked fashion, stationery, and hand-embroidered linen.

2012–2022 – Meredith Gaston Masnata x Sussan Group (Australia): Collaborated on annual collections of whimsical pieces, raising over AU$ 2.3 million for Breast Cancer Network Australia.
-
2016 – Natalie Miller x Swire Group, Hong Kong: Assisted in creating and installing two monumental macramé chandeliers (12m high, 6m diameter) for Pacific Place. Oversaw the dyeing of cotton rope used in the installation.
-
Textile & Yarn Initiatives: Helped develop the Australian presence for a leading yarn company, profiling artists working with wool and cotton. Curated two textile exhibitions in Sydney featuring Australian and international artists, and launched a range of pre-consumer cashmere and Merino yarns.
-
Sham Shui Po Fabric Tours, Hong Kong: Facilitate tailored tours of Hong Kong’s iconic fabric district for designers, fashion professionals, and textile enthusiasts.
